Lamborghini Aventador Fuel: Unleashing Power With Premium Gasoline

what fuel is used in lamborghini aventador

The Lamborghini Aventador, a pinnacle of Italian supercar engineering, is powered by a formidable 6.5-liter naturally aspirated V12 engine, which demands high-octane fuel to deliver its breathtaking performance. Specifically, the Aventador requires premium unleaded gasoline with a minimum octane rating of 95 RON (Research Octane Number) or higher, often referred to as 91+ octane in the United States. This high-octane fuel is essential to prevent engine knock and ensure optimal combustion, allowing the Aventador to unleash its full potential of over 700 horsepower and achieve its iconic, spine-tingling exhaust note. Using lower-octane fuel can compromise performance and potentially damage the engine, making the choice of fuel a critical aspect of maintaining this supercar's legendary status.

Standard Fuel Type: Lamborghini Aventador uses premium unleaded gasoline, 91+ octane rating required for optimal performance

The Lamborghini Aventador, a pinnacle of automotive engineering, demands fuel that matches its high-performance capabilities. Specifically, it requires premium unleaded gasoline with a minimum octane rating of 91. This isn’t merely a recommendation—it’s a necessity. Lower octane fuels can lead to engine knocking, a detrimental condition where the air-fuel mixture ignites prematurely, causing inefficiencies and potential damage to the engine. For a vehicle like the Aventador, designed to deliver over 700 horsepower, using the correct fuel ensures optimal combustion, power delivery, and longevity.

From a practical standpoint, fueling your Aventador correctly is straightforward but requires attention to detail. Always verify the octane rating at the pump; in the U.S., premium gasoline typically corresponds to 91 or 93 octane. In Europe, the equivalent is often labeled as 95 or 98 RON (Research Octane Number). Avoid mid-grade or regular fuels, as they lack the anti-knock properties needed for the Aventador’s high-compression V12 engine. Fuel Efficiency: Aventador's V12 engine averages 8-12 mpg, depending on driving conditions and model

The Lamborghini Aventador's V12 engine is a marvel of engineering, but its fuel efficiency leaves much to be desired. Averaging between 8 and 12 miles per gallon (mpg), this powerhouse guzzles fuel at a rate that reflects its high-performance nature. To put this into perspective, a typical family sedan achieves around 25-35 mpg, making the Aventador's consumption nearly three times higher. This disparity highlights the trade-off between raw power and efficiency in supercars.

Driving conditions play a significant role in the Aventador's fuel economy. Aggressive acceleration, high-speed cruising, and frequent stop-and-go traffic can all contribute to lower mpg. For instance, pushing the engine to its 8,250 rpm redline will undoubtedly increase fuel consumption. Conversely, maintaining a steady pace on a highway might yield closer to 12 mpg, though this is still far from economical. The model year and specific variant of the Aventador also influence efficiency, with newer models potentially offering slight improvements due to advancements in engine management systems.

For owners, understanding these factors is crucial for managing fuel costs. A Lamborghini Aventador's fuel tank holds approximately 26.4 gallons, meaning a full tank might last as little as 211 miles under heavy use. At an average fuel price of $3.50 per gallon, refueling can cost around $92. Alternative Fuels: Not designed for diesel, ethanol, or electric; gasoline-only engine specification

The Lamborghini Aventador, a pinnacle of automotive engineering, is designed exclusively for gasoline. Its naturally aspirated V12 engine is a masterpiece of precision, optimized to combust gasoline in a way that maximizes power, performance, and the iconic exhaust note. While alternative fuels like diesel, ethanol, and electric power dominate discussions about sustainability, the Aventador’s engine specification is a deliberate choice, rooted in its purpose as a high-performance supercar. Using any fuel other than gasoline would not only void warranties but also risk severe engine damage, as the fuel delivery system, compression ratio, and ignition timing are calibrated specifically for gasoline’s properties.

From an analytical perspective, gasoline’s energy density and combustion characteristics make it ideal for the Aventador’s performance demands. Gasoline ignites at a precise octane rating, allowing the engine to operate at high compression ratios without knocking. Diesel, with its higher flash point, would fail to ignite properly in this system, while ethanol’s lower energy density would reduce power output and require modifications to fuel lines and injectors due to its corrosive nature. Electric power, though efficient, lacks the instantaneous torque delivery and emotional resonance of a V12 engine. The Aventador’s gasoline-only specification is thus a technical necessity, not an oversight.

For enthusiasts considering modifications, it’s critical to understand the risks. Attempting to run diesel in a gasoline engine can lead to incomplete combustion, carbon buildup, and catastrophic engine failure. Ethanol blends above 10% (E10) can degrade rubber seals and gaskets over time, while higher concentrations (E85) require a complete engine overhaul, including larger fuel injectors and recalibrated ECU settings. Fuel Tank Capacity: Holds approximately 26.4 gallons (100 liters) of gasoline for extended range

The Lamborghini Aventador's fuel tank capacity is a testament to its engineering prowess, holding approximately 26.4 gallons (100 liters) of gasoline. This substantial capacity is designed to support the vehicle's high-performance V12 engine, which demands a significant amount of fuel to deliver its exhilarating power. For enthusiasts and owners, understanding this specification is crucial, as it directly impacts the car's range and refueling frequency. With a tank this size, the Aventador can cover more ground between fill-ups, making it more practical for longer drives despite its supercar status.

Analyzing the fuel tank capacity in the context of the Aventador's performance reveals a careful balance between power and efficiency. The 6.5-liter naturally aspirated V12 engine, producing around 700 horsepower, is a fuel-hungry beast. However, the 26.4-gallon tank ensures that drivers can enjoy extended periods of high-speed driving without constant concern for refueling. This is particularly important for a vehicle often used on tracks or open roads where fuel stations may be scarce. The tank’s size is a practical solution to the engine’s voracious appetite, allowing drivers to focus on the experience rather than logistics.

For those considering long-distance trips in an Aventador, the fuel tank capacity offers a strategic advantage. At an average fuel consumption rate of around 12 miles per gallon (combined city/highway), the 26.4-gallon tank provides a theoretical range of approximately 317 miles. While real-world conditions may reduce this slightly, it’s still impressive for a vehicle in this class. Practical tips include planning routes with fuel stops every 250 miles to account for aggressive driving or unexpected delays. Additionally, using premium 91+ octane gasoline is essential to maintain optimal performance and protect the engine.

Comparatively, the Aventador’s fuel tank capacity stands out among its peers. While some supercars opt for smaller tanks to reduce weight, Lamborghini’s choice prioritizes usability without compromising performance. For instance, the Ferrari 488 GTB has a smaller 21.1-gallon tank, limiting its range. The Aventador’s larger capacity reflects its dual role as both a track-focused machine and a grand tourer.
